Комментарии 19
Отлично, спасибо!
Как раз недавно искал что бы такого почитать по алгоритмам простого и понятного — кроме Седжвика ничего и не нашел.
А теперь вот такое есть, еще и на python.
Еще бы про динамическое программирование что-нибудь — было бы полностью круто.
Как раз недавно искал что бы такого почитать по алгоритмам простого и понятного — кроме Седжвика ничего и не нашел.
А теперь вот такое есть, еще и на python.
Еще бы про динамическое программирование что-нибудь — было бы полностью круто.
+1
вот глава про динамическое программирование: aliev.me/runestone/Recursion/DynamicProgramming.html
могу еще посоветовать вот это www.youtube.com/watch?v=iNTmu2STGGQ&list=PL28B7DAA8115A034C
могу еще посоветовать вот это www.youtube.com/watch?v=iNTmu2STGGQ&list=PL28B7DAA8115A034C
+3
Стивена Скиенну почитайте. Курсы ШАД доступны в сети. Все к вашим услугам!
0
а есть ли где PDF версия?
0
нет, это интерактивный учебник
0
Жалко :( pdf, fb2 очень удобны для чтения в метро с читалки, как раз когда есть куча времени на самообразование…
+5
Большое спасибо за труд.
+2
Благодарю, отличная работа!
Подскажите, а как работает интерпретатор Питона на веб-странице? Он обменивается через Ajax с интерпретатором на сервере?
Подскажите, а как работает интерпретатор Питона на веб-странице? Он обменивается через Ajax с интерпретатором на сервере?
+1
нет, все работает на стороне клиента. есть такая вот замечательная штука: www.skulpt.org/
+3
Не очень удобно, когда демонстрация проводится в небольшом ограниченном поле и появляются большие горизонтальные и вертикальные полосы прокрутки. Можно ли здесь как-то улучшить удобство пользования Codelens?
0
Крайне рекомендую перевести в Gitbook. Уж очень удобно.
0
Отличная работа, авторам -искренняя благодарность за труд.
У меня небольшая просьба к авторам-не могли бы вы более подробно (м.б. даже в стиле for dummies)описать процедуру сборки учебника,
чтобы можно было читать локально.
(У меня Win 7, до этого никогда с Git работать не приходилось, поэтому сразу собрать учебник не получилось- репозиторий скачал в виде Zip-архива, а далее в Вашей инструкции следует:
«Предварительно установите пакет python-virtualenv (если вы работаете в Debian based дистрибутивах).»
и мне не очень понятно, что делать дальше, если не Debian).
Заранее благодарен за помощь.
У меня небольшая просьба к авторам-не могли бы вы более подробно (м.б. даже в стиле for dummies)описать процедуру сборки учебника,
чтобы можно было читать локально.
(У меня Win 7, до этого никогда с Git работать не приходилось, поэтому сразу собрать учебник не получилось- репозиторий скачал в виде Zip-архива, а далее в Вашей инструкции следует:
«Предварительно установите пакет python-virtualenv (если вы работаете в Debian based дистрибутивах).»
и мне не очень понятно, что делать дальше, если не Debian).
Заранее благодарен за помощь.
0
если вам нужна готовая сборка учебника просто сделайте клон репозитория с веткой gh-pages:
(объем учебника достаточно большой, из за большого количества иллюстраций)
Затем просто открывайте index.html из корня репозитория и будет вам счастье :)
По мере нахождения багов и неточностей в переводе мы обновляем основную ветку, а затем готовую сборку книги льем в ветку gh-pages (для чтения онлайн). Так что, вы можете обновлять свой учебник регулярно просто делая git pull в директории с репозиторием.
git clone git@github.com:aliev/runestone.git -b gh-pages
(объем учебника достаточно большой, из за большого количества иллюстраций)
Затем просто открывайте index.html из корня репозитория и будет вам счастье :)
По мере нахождения багов и неточностей в переводе мы обновляем основную ветку, а затем готовую сборку книги льем в ветку gh-pages (для чтения онлайн). Так что, вы можете обновлять свой учебник регулярно просто делая git pull в директории с репозиторием.
0
забыл добавить, если у вас нет желания клонировать репозиторий можно скачать готовый архив: github.com/aliev/runestone/archive/gh-pages.zip должно сработать
0
Колоссальный труд! Спасибо!
0
Очень круто! А еще что то похожее по интрективности у кого то есть для других языков? К примеру, PHP, MySQL? )
0
Зарегистрируйтесь на Хабре, чтобы оставить комментарий
Перевод интерактивного учебника «Problem Solving with Algorithms and Data Structures»